·Easily and quickly remove and install trailing arm bushings in 15 minutes per side versus the factory "book" time of 1.8 hours per side.
·No removing the trailing arm from the vehicle and using a hydraulic press.
·No need to disconnect brake parts such as calipers, rotors, brake shoes, brake fluid lines and emergency brake cables.
Works on:
Honda; Civic 1988-2000, CRX 1988-1991, Del Sol 1993-1997
Acura; Integra 1994-2001

Also works for DA 1990-1993 Integra as ikona personally tested.
